Barnhart is coming off a rough season in 2022 with the Detroit Tigers where he only hit for an typical of .221, and a .287 OBP. Wrigley Field is undoubtedly far more hitter friendly compared to Comerica Park, so hopefully those numbers can improve this upcoming season. The Cubs are also hoping that getting Barnhart back to the National League Central Division can support bring some of his results he had with the Cincinnati Reds exactly where he won two Gold Gloves in 2017 and 2020. Since those bargains, the Cubs also reached an agreement with star shortstop Dansby Swanson on a seven-year deal worth $177 million. Swanson may possibly not give the identical offensive output as Correa, but the former Braves shortstop had a career year at the plate last season (115 OPS+) and was elite defensively . An up-the-middle mixture of Swanson and Nico Hoerner would boost the Cubs’ run prevention.
